A fixed point theorem using condensing operators and its applications to Erdelyi--Kober bivariate fractional integral equations

Authors: ANUPAM DAS, MOHSEN RABBANI, BIPAN HAZARIKA, SUMATI KUMARI PANDA

Abstract: The primary aim of this article is to discuss and prove fixed point results using the operator type condensing map, and to obtain the existence of solution of Erdelyi-Kober bivariate fractional integral equation in a Banach space. An instance is given to explain the results obtained, and we construct an iterative algorithm by sinc interpolation to find an approximate solution of the problem with acceptable accuracy.

Keywords: Measure of noncompactness, fractional quadratic integral equations, fixed point theorem, sinc interpolation, iterative algorithm
